Transaction 81b5460ea601e503cf31393de9e4dad4bee2ca72a6feac3760436580ee4e02ea
1 Input
1 Output
-
81b5460ea601e503cf31393de9e4dad4bee2ca72a6feac3760436580ee4e02ea:0
- value
- 831077
- script pubkey
- OP_0 OP_PUSHBYTES_20 d390247798e715c871490c7c5f84f62ef1951f16
- address
- bc1q6wgzgaucuu2usu2fp379lp8k9mce28ckrznusy